从实务操作层面看,不同的国际性商业银行对流动性风险的定义会因应其自身业务模式的差异而有所差异,以汇丰控股为例,汇控把流动性风险分解为流动性风险和资金风险(Liquidity and Funding Risk),按汇控的定义:“流动性风险是指集团缺乏足够财务资源履行到期的支付责任,或须要以过高成本履行支付责任的风险。此风险因现金流的时间错配而产生。资金风险于无法按预期条款及按需要为流动性不足的资产持仓提供所需资金时产生(Liquidity risk is the risk that the Group will not have sufficient financial resources to meet its obligations as they fall due, or will have to do so at an excessive cost. The risk arises from mismatches in the timing of cash flows. The risk arises when the funding needed for illiquid asset positions cannot be obtained at the expected terms and when required. )”。摩根大通则把流动性风险定义为:“流动性风险是指银行不能满足支付其合约约定的和或有负债支付义务责任,或银行因没有适当匹配的金额、组合构成和期限的资金和流动性支持其资产的风险。(Liquidity risk is the risk that the Firm will be unable to meet its contractual and contingent obligations or that it does not have the appropriate amount, composition and tenor of funding and liquidity to support its assets.)”
